The first bottle is an amethyst, hobnail barbers bottle made from the late 1880's to around 1910. It is bimold. One exactly like it was sold in the 1997 Glassworks Auction, which we still have a copy of if anyone would like to see it. It was listed as rare in this color and sold for over $400.00. The bottle is 7 1/2 inches high, smooth based, perfect with no chips of any kind, and it has the stopper. I can't say for certain that it is the origional stopper that went with the bottle, but it is the one that came with it when I bought it.
